  2. 3 days ago · In 'A Caribbean Mystery', Miss Marple solves a murder at the Golden Palm resort on the Caribbean island of St Honoré. 'They Do It with Mirrors' deals with a murder that takes place in a home for delinquent boys. Miss Marple deduces that the crime was covered up using a mixture of illusion, misdirection of attention and acting skills.
